Seismic Attribute Analysis for Reservoir Characterization

X:XX Hours
This course delves into the theory and practical applications of 3D seismic data interpretation using seismic attributes for reservoir characterization. Students will gain a comprehensive understanding of various seismic attribute analysis techniques and their application in identifying and characterizing subsurface geological features. The course emphasizes hands-on experience through guided laboratory exercises, allowing students to develop practical skills in seismic data manipulation, attribute computation, and interpretation.

Throughout the course, students will explore a wide range of seismic attributes, including geometric, spectral, and texture attributes. They will learn how to condition seismic amplitude data, enhance attribute images, and apply advanced techniques such as multiattribute analysis, dimensionality reduction, and machine learning-based classification methods. By the end of the course, students will be equipped with the knowledge and skills to effectively use seismic attributes for improved reservoir characterization and interpretation.
